Output 86d7d9dcca9e0011cb22fd215f15c1e03c806221518a8f2f1d87b9efda560a63:34

value
3065615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a68d6000f6a551cf9d88a73aaaf4a25dcbee6000 OP_EQUAL
address
3GsfTJ7S3QzVDBTNyXk4uqARsQYErxVgKp
transaction
86d7d9dcca9e0011cb22fd215f15c1e03c806221518a8f2f1d87b9efda560a63
spent
true